The grade Bfe30-1-1 is a iron and manganese modified copper-nickel alloy. With a nominal composition of 30% Nickel and余量 (balance) Copper, plus controlled additions of Iron (Fe) and Manganese (Mn), it achieves a remarkable synergy of properties. The forging process employed in manufacturing these flanges further enhances its capabilities. Forging refines the grain structure, eliminates porosity, and creates a continuous grain flow that follows the contour of the part. This results in superior mechanical strength, toughness, and fatigue resistance compared to cast or machined alternatives.

Why Choose Forged & Polished B30 Flanges?

The combination of the forging成型工艺 and a final polishing表面处理工艺 is not coincidental. Forging guarantees the internal soundness and strength of the flange, handling high pressures and shock loads in piping systems. The subsequent polishing does more than just provide an aesthetically pleasing finish. It creates a smoother surface that reduces friction, minimizes turbulence in fluid flow, and crucially, makes the surface less susceptible to the initiation of corrosion and fouling. In marine environments, where biofouling and saltwater corrosion are constant threats, this polished surface is a significant operational advantage.

Prime Applications in Demanding Industries

The hallmark of this copper-nickel alloy is its outstanding resistance to corrosion in seawater. This makes WC71500 forged flanges indispensable across several sectors:

  • Marine & Shipbuilding: Used in seawater cooling systems, fire mains, ballast lines, hydraulic systems, and hull fittings.
  • Offshore Oil & Gas: Critical for platform piping, heat exchangers, and desalination units exposed to splash zones and full seawater immersion.
  • Power Generation: Employed in coastal power plants for condenser tubes and associated piping.
  • Chemical Processing: Suitable for handling various chemicals, acids, and alkaline solutions where corrosion resistance is key.
